The owner of this house on Cape San Blas in Florida prays in front of the rubble Friday. The home was destroyed by Hurricane Ivan as it passed through the area on Wednesday night. When asked if he would rebuild in the same location, he stated that he was insured and would take the money and do good with it, whatever that might be.
